Learn about Kawainui and share your thoughs about how we should share Kawainui-Hamakua with the community and visitors.

On behalf of Ho‘olaulima ia Kawainui, Ahahui would like to thank you for your interest and support of our community outreach for Kawainui. For the past 6 years, Ho‘olaulima has been gathering background information on Kawainui-Hamakua for the development of an interpretive plan. Now that we have inventoried the natural and cultural resources, developed some interpretive themes (messages), identified the potential audience, and gathered information about various interpretive techniques, we believe it’s time to share this information with the community and seek their input on the interpretive opportunities. We are asking the community to share what they would like to see at Kawainui. The input we receive will allow us to move forward with the interpretive planning process and we hope to weave our interpretive recommendations into the Kawainui Master Plan update being conducted by DLNR.

Public Meeting – Kawainui Marsh Restoration Plans by DOFAW

Please attend the public meeting to be held on Thursday, July 29th at 6:30 p.m. at the Le Jardin Academy meeting room. The State of Hawaii, Division of Forestry and Wildlife and their contracted planners, Helber Hastert and Fee, Planners are conducting this meeting to receive public comments regarding the restoration of 60 acres of Kawainui Marsh and 20 acres of adjacent lands along Kapaa Quarry Road below Le Jardin Academy.
